The 1896 Leadville Ice Palace

Now You Know about The 1896 Leadville Ice Palace

In November 1895, city leaders in Leadville, Colorado, decided to build the biggest and best ice palace the world had ever seen. Less than two months later, the Leadville Ice Palace welcomed visitors from around Colorado and the world.

For three months, everyone celebrated Leadville's Crystal Carnival with ice skating, hockey games, dancing, musical concerts, toboggan rides, and contests of all kinds.

This is a glimpse back to 1896, when the town of Leadville came alive to celebrate with the world.
